The Comprehensive Guide to Audi Key Replacement Cost: What to Expect and How to Save

Owning an Audi is typically related to a way of life of luxury, efficiency, and cutting-edge German engineering. Nevertheless, the advanced technology that makes an Audi a pleasure to drive also makes it an advanced piece of hardware to service. One of the most common-- and typically most surprising-- costs an owner might deal with is the replacement of a lost, damaged, or stolen key.

Changing an Audi key is no longer as basic as checking out a hardware store for a ₤ 5 duplicate. Modern Audi secrets are integrated security gadgets geared up with transponder chips, rolling codes, and proximity sensing units. This guide explores the different elements affecting Audi key replacement costs, the various kinds of keys offered, and how owners can browse the process efficiently.

Elements Influencing the Cost of Audi Key Replacement

The rate of a new Audi key is not fixed; it changes based on numerous variables. Since Audi makes use of high-level security file encryption called the Immobilizer System, the replacement process needs customized equipment and authorized software application.

1. The Model and Year of the Vehicle

Typically, the newer the Audi, the more costly the key. Older designs from the late 1990s used standard transponders, while modern cars (2015 and more recent) utilize complex "Advanced Key" systems. If the car features a push-to-start ignition, the key includes more advanced electronic devices, driving up the cost.

4. Geographical Location

Labor rates for vehicle services differ by region. Owners in major urban locations like New York or Los Angeles can expect to pay considerably more for shows and cutting than those in smaller sized towns.

The Programming Process: Why is it so Expensive?

Many owners wonder why a small plastic fob costs as much as a high-end smartphone. The answer lies in the Audi Immobilizer System.

When a key is placed or detected by the car, the engine control system (ECU) sends a challenge code to the key. The key should respond with the right encrypted signal to permit the engine to begin. If the code does not match, the car will stay paralyzed to avoid theft.

To configure a brand-new key:

  1. Verification: The provider should confirm ownership through the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) and registration.
  2. Accessing the Servers: For lots of modern-day Audis, the shows tool need to link straight to Audi's main servers in Germany to "handshake" with the automobile's computer system.
  3. Physical Cutting: Even wise secrets normally include a concealed emergency blade that should be laser-cut to match the door locks in case the battery dies.

How to Save Money on Audi Key Replacement

While a replacement key is seldom "cheap," there are methods to alleviate the financial impact.

  1. Check Your Insurance Policy: Some comprehensive vehicle insurance plan cover key replacement, particularly if the keys were stolen.
  2. Extended Warranties: Many "bumper-to-bumper" or third-party prolonged guarantees include a key replacement clause.
  3. Roadside Assistance: Services like AAA or your insurance coverage company's roadside support may cover a portion of the locksmith's labor or the cost of the tow to a dealership.
  4. Buy a Spare Before You Need One: It is substantially less expensive to duplicate a working key than it is to develop a brand-new one from scratch when all keys are lost (an "All Keys Lost" scenario). In an All Keys Lost scenario, the service technician frequently has to pull the control panel or ECU to reset the system, which includes hundreds in labor.
  5. Browse for Local Locksmith Specialists: Look for locksmiths who particularly promote "European car" or "VAG Group" (Volkswagen Audi Group) services.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I program a brand-new Audi key myself?

Normally, no. Older Audi models (pre-2000) often enabled manual programming of the remote functions, but the transponder chip needed for starting the engine constantly needs specialized OBD-II shows tools.

2. For how long does the replacement process take?

If the locksmith professional or dealership has the key blank in stock, the cutting and programs generally take between 45 and 90 minutes. Nevertheless, if the key requirements to be ordered from the factory based on the VIN, it can take 3 to 7 company days.

4. Does the car need to be present for shows?

Yes. Due to the fact that the key should be synced with the vehicle's ECU and immobilizer system, the physical car must exist and connected to the diagnostic equipment.

5. Why did my Audi key quiting working?

Before replacing the whole system, try changing the battery (generally a CR2032 or CR2025). If the buttons don't work however the car still starts, it is likely a battery or remote synchronization concern. If the car won't begin, the transponder chip might be harmed.
